How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Lago Vista?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Lago Vista Studio Apartments | $1,138 | $930 | $1,603 |
Lago Vista 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,482 | $625 | $2,750 |
Lago Vista 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,857 | $755 | $3,425 |
Lago Vista 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,498 | $1,399 | $8,885 |
Lago Vista 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,509 | $1,499 | $3,609 |

Frequently Asked Questions about 3 Bedroom Lago Vista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Lago Vista with 3 Bedroom?
Currently the most affordable 3 Bedroom in Lago Vista is at Cypress Creek at Lakeline Apartment Homes listed at $1,399.
How much is the average rent for a 3 Bedroom Lago Vista Apartment?
The average rent for a 3 Bedroom Apartment in Lago Vista is $2,498.
What is the largest available 3 Bedroom Lago Vista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Lago Vista is a 1,968 square feet unit starting from $4,425 at The Artesian at Bee Cave.
What is the average size for Lago Vista 3 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 3 Bedroom rental in Lago Vista is currently 2,000 sq ft.
